Sami Suilamo is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Radiation and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Sami Suilamo has authored 22 papers receiving a total of 390 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, 10 papers in Radiation and 9 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Sami Suilamo's work include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(12 papers), Advanced Radiotherapy Techniques (10 papers) and Cancer, Hypoxia, and Metabolism (4 papers). Sami Suilamo is often cited by papers focused on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(12 papers), Advanced Radiotherapy Techniques (10 papers) and Cancer, Hypoxia, and Metabolism (4 papers). Sami Suilamo collaborates with scholars based in Finland, United States and Netherlands. Sami Suilamo's co-authors include Heikki Minn, Jani Keyriläinen, Anne Roivainen, Pauliina Luoto, Jan Seppälä, Tuula Tolvanen, Paula Lindholm, Samuli Vaittinen, Ivan Jambor and B. Hofmann and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Nuclear Medicine, Radiotherapy and Oncology and European Journal of Nuclear Medicine and Molecular Imaging.
